Binarne kode: ocene, komentarji, vprašanja, odgovori
Binarna koda je besedilo, navodila računalniškega procesorja ali drugi podatki z uporabo katerega koli dvomestnega sistema. Najpogosteje gre za sistem binarnih številk 0 in 1. Binarna koda
Vsebina
Dekodiranje binarne kode
Pri izračunih in telekomunikacijah se binarne kode uporabljajo za različne načine kodiranja podatkovnih simbolov v bitnih nizih. Te metode lahko uporabijo fiksne ali spremenljive širine nizov. Če želite prevedeti v binarno kodo, obstaja veliko nizov znakov in kodiranj. V kodi s fiksno širino je vsaka črka, številka ali drugi znak predstavljena z bitnim nizom enake dolžine. Ta bitni niz, interpretiran kot binarno število, je običajno prikazan v kodnih tabelah v oktalnem, decimalnem ali šestnajstiškem zapisu.
Dekodiranje binarne kode: bitni niz, interpretiran kot binarno številko, lahko pretvorimo v decimalno številko. Na primer, male črke A, če ga zastopa bitni niz 01100001 (kot v standardni kodi ASCII) lahko predstavljal tudi kot decimalno število 97. binarno kodo v prevedenega besedila je enak postopek, vendar v obratnem vrstnem redu.
Kako deluje
Kaj sestavlja binarna koda? Koda, ki se uporablja v digitalnih računalnikih, temelji na sistem binarnih števil, v katerem so samo dve možni stati: vklj. in off, običajno označen z ničlo in eno. Če decimalni sistem, ki uporablja 10 številk, vsak položaj je mnogokratnik od 10 (100, 1000, in tako naprej. D.), v binarnem sistemu, posamezne digitalne položaj mnogokratnik 2 (4, 8, 16 in tako naprej. D.). Binarni kodni signal je vrsta električnih impulzov, ki predstavljajo številke, simbole in operacije, ki jih je treba izvesti.
Naprava, ki se imenuje ura, pošilja redne impulze, komponente pa, kot so tranzistorji, so vklopljene (1) ali izklopljene (0) za prenos ali blokiranje impulzov. V binarni kodi vsaka decimalna številka (0-9) predstavlja niz štirih bitnih števil ali bitov. Štiri osnovne aritmetične operacije (dodajanje, odštevanje, množenje in deljenje) lahko zmanjšamo na kombinacije osnovnih Boolovih algebraičnih operacij na binarnih številih.
Bit v komunikacijski in informacijski teoriji je enota podatkov, enakovredna rezultatu izbire med dvema možnima alternativama v sistemu binarnih števil, ki se običajno uporabljajo v digitalnih računalnikih.
Narava binarne (binarne) kode in podatkov je osnovni del temeljnega sveta IT. S tem orodjem specialisti svetovnega računalniškega programa IT za "prizori" delajo programerji, katerih specializacija je skrita od pozornosti povprečnega uporabnika. Povratne informacije o binarni kodi razvijalcev kažejo, da to področje zahteva temeljito preučevanje matematičnih temeljev in odlično prakso na področju programske analize in programiranja.
Binarna koda je najpreprostejša oblika računalniške kode ali programskih podatkov. V celoti je predstavljen z binarnim številskim sistemom. Glede na preglede binarne kode je pogosto povezana s strojno kodo, saj se binarni nizi lahko kombinirajo v obliki izvorne kode, ki jo razlaga računalnik ali druga strojna oprema. To je delno res. Koda naprave uporablja skupino binarnih številk za oblikovanje navodil.
Poleg najosnovnejše oblike kode binarna datoteka predstavlja tudi najmanjšo količino podatkov, ki teče skozi vse kompleksne strojne in programske sisteme, ki obravnavajo današnje vire in podatkovna sredstva. Najmanjša količina podatkov se imenuje bit. Trenutne bitne vrstice postanejo koda ali podatki, ki jih računalnik razlaga.
Binarna številka
V matematike in digitalne elektronike binarno število - to število, izraženo kot sistem osnovne številke 2 ali binarni digitalni sistem, ki uporablja samo dva simbola: 0 (nič) in 1 (eno).
Sistem base-2 je pozicijska oznaka s polmerom 2. Vsaka številka se imenuje bit. Zaradi preproste implementacije v digitalnih elektronskih vezjih, ki uporabljajo logična pravila, binarni sistem uporabljajo skoraj vsi sodobni računalniki in elektronske naprave.
Zgodovina
Sodobni binarni sistem številk kot osnove binarne kode je izumil Gottfried Leibniz leta 1679 in je predstavljen v njegovem članku "Pojasnitev binarne aritmetike". Binarna števila so bila osrednja za teologijo Leibniza. Verjel je v to binarne številke simbolizirajo krščansko idejo ustvarjalnosti ex nihilo ali ustvarjanje iz nič. Leibniz je poskušal najti sistem, ki pretvarja verbalne izjave o logiki v čisto matematične podatke.
Binarni sistemi, ki so bili pred Leibnizom, so obstajali tudi v starodavnem svetu. Primer je kitajski binarni sistem I Ching, kjer besedilo za napoved temelji na dualnosti yin in yanga. V Aziji in Afriki so bili za kodiranje sporočil uporabljeni bobni z binarnimi toni. Indijski znanstvenik Pingala (okoli 5. stoletja pred našim štetjem) je razvil binarni sistem za opisovanje prozodije v svojem delu "Chandashutrema".
Prebivalci otoka Mangareva v Francoski Polineziji so do leta 1450 uporabljali hibridni dvokomodni sistem. V stoletje znanstvenik XI in filozofa Shao Yong Hexagrams ureditvi je razvil metodo, ki ustreza sekvenci od 0 do 63, kot je prikazan v binarnem formatu, in je 0 Yin Yang - 1. Postopek je leksikografske da v blokih elementi, izbranimi iz nabora dveh elementa.
Nov čas
Leta 1605 Francis Bacon razpravljali o sistemu, v katerem se črke abecede lahko skrčijo na sekvence binarnih števk, ki jih lahko potem kodiramo kot subtilne različice pisave v poljubnem naključnem besedilu. Pomembno je omeniti, da je Francis Bacon dopolnjeval splošno teorijo binarnega kodiranja z opazovanjem, da se ta metoda lahko uporablja z vsemi predmeti.
Druga matematik in filozof imenom George Bull objavljena leta 1847 članek z naslovom "Matematična analiza logike", ki opisuje algebraično logiko sistema, je danes znan kot Boolove algebre. Sistem je temeljil na binarnem pristopu, ki je obsegal tri osnovne operacije: AND, OR in NOT. Ta sistem ni bila dana v obratovanje, medtem ko je podiplomski študent na Massachusetts Institute of Technology imenovana Claude Shannon ni opazil, da je Boolova algebra, ki je študiral podobni električni tokokrog.
Shannon je napisal diplomsko nalogo leta 1937, v kateri so bili izdelani pomembni sklepi. Shannonova teza je bila izhodišče za uporabo binarne kode v praktičnih aplikacijah, kot so računalniki in električna vezja.
Druge oblike binarne kode
Bitni niz ni edina vrsta binarne kode. Binarni sistem kot celota je vsak sistem, ki omogoča le dve možnosti, na primer preklop v elektronski sistem ali preprost pravi ali napačen preskus.
Braillova pisava je vrsta binarne kode, ki jo slepi ljudje uporabljajo za branje in pisanje na dotik, imenovan za njegovega ustvarjalca Louisa Brailleja. Ta sistem je sestavljen iz mrež po šest točk v vsaki, tri na stolpcu, v katerem ima vsaka točka dve dani: dvignjena ali poglobljena. Različne kombinacije točk lahko predstavljajo vse črke, številke in ločila.
Ameriška standardna koda za izmenjavo informacij (ASCII) uporablja 7-bitno binarno kodo, ki predstavlja besedilo in druge znake v računalnikih, komunikacijski opremi in drugih napravah. Vsaka črka ali znak je dodeljena številka od 0 do 127.
Binarno-kodirana decimalna vrednost ali BCD je binarno kodirana predstavitev celih vrednosti, ki uporablja 4-bitni graf za kodiranje decimalnih števil. Štiri binarne bitove lahko kodirajo do 16 različnih vrednosti.
V številkah z kodiranjem BCD so le desetih vrednosti v vsakem pol-ugrizu pravilne in decimalna števila kodirajo z nič, po devetih. Preostalih šest vrednosti so napačne in lahko povzročijo izjemo stroja ali nespecificirano obnašanje, odvisno od izvedbe računalnika aritmetike BCD.
BCR aritmetika je včasih bolj priporočljiva numeričnim formatom s plavajočimi točkami v komercialnih in finančnih aplikacijah, kjer zapleteno obnašanje ni zaželeno.
Uporaba
Večina sodobnih računalnikov uporablja navodila za binarno kodo za navodila in podatke. CD-ji, DVD-ji in Blu-ray diski predstavljajo zvok in video v binarni obliki. Telefonski klici se digitalno prenašajo v omrežja dolge razdalje in mobilne telefonije z modulacijo impulzne kode in v omrežjih z glasovno prekinitvijo.
- Način kodiranja informacij z uporabo številk. Binarno kodiranje
- Za kaj je sistem heksadecimalnega števila?
- Binarna koda. Vrste in dolžina binarne kode. Povratna binarna koda
- Kako pretvoriti byte v megabajtih in nazaj?
- Malo je enota informacij
- Podrobnosti o pretvarjanju bitov v bajte
- Terabyte: koliko je to? Koliko v 1 terabyte gigabajt?
- Enote informacij v informatiki. Najmanjša enota informacij
- Kaj kodira in dekodira? Primeri. Metode kodiranja in dekodiranja informacij numerične, tekstovne in…
- Binarna ura: kako nastaviti in kako uporabljati
- Zakaj je binarno kodiranje univerzalno? Načini programiranja
- Kakšna je moč abecede? Kako najti moč abecede: formula
- Vrste podatkov in kako jih obdelati
- Binarne številke: sistem binarnih števil
- Predstavitev informacij v računalniku
- Hammingova koda. Kodiranje številčnih informacij
- Enote podatkov
- Binarni odnosi in njihove lastnosti
- Registrski procesorji so glavni asistenti
- Kako odpreti binarno datoteko
- Binarni sistem: aritmetične operacije in obseg